Air Force helps Army with airdrops
OPERATION ENDURING FREEDOM -- A C-130  Hercules, assigned to the 320th Air Expeditionary Wing at a forward-deployed location, awaits its next mission on the flightline. The aircraft was used to perform a heavy equipment airdrop into south central Afghanistan supporting Operation Enduring Freedom.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Cherie Thurlby)  Download Full Image
 
-- the legendary C-130 Hercules...reached a 50-year milestone since its first flight Aug. 23, 1954, from Burbank to Edwards Air Force Base in California.

Gen. John W. Handy, commander of U.S. Transportation Command and Air Mobility Command,
“As a career mobility pilot, I am convinced that the C-130 is one of the greatest aircraft ever built...The ‘Herc’ has earned its place in history through its enormous contributions to crisis response for 50 years."
